Report compiled by Tom Potter League Secretary
Yet another weather disrupted fixture list saw the majority of games postponed and causing havoc with the rescheduling of cup games, especially as cup final dates have already been agreed at private venues.
Second Division Cup semi-finals
However, two fixtures did take place and that is thanks to the competing teams for acquiring all weather facilities for both Second Division Cup semi-finals to be completed and both went to penalty shoot-outs.
West Kirby Athletic were leading 3-1 with goals from Matty Pipe, Seb Pierce and Alex Wilson versus Shore Villa, but them hit back with efforts from Sam Range, Connor Hodson and Younis Maghraby to level the tie at 3-3 after ninety minutes. The penalty shoot-out resulted in a 4-3 success for Athletic in a tense end to the game.
The other semi between Shore Villa Athletic and AFC Shore Villa was a very even encounter and ended 1-1 at full time as Jamie Smith netted for AFC and Luis Shirley bagged the response for Athletic and in a nerve-jangling shoot-out AFC edged home with a 5-3 advantage.
Second Division Cup Final
The final will now take place at Cammell Laird 1907 FC on Sunday 26th March with a 11.00am kick off – weather permitting. Good luck to both teams.
